WordPerfect 6.0 is word processing software. A word processor allows you to type, edit, save, and print documents. It is very much like a typewriter, but it has many added features. The best feature of a word processor is that you can edit (change) your work without ever having to re-type again.
WordPerfect 6.0 has added features such as a spell check, a built-in thesaurus, and a built-in grammar checker. You can even do desktop publishing (add pictures and charts) to your WordPerfect documents.

How to Start WordPerfect 6.0
With a Mouse
1. Make sure WordPerfect 6.0 is on your menu. Add it to the menu if necessary.
2. Click on the menu item for WP 6.0
How to Start WordPerfect 6.0
With the Keyboard
1. Make sure WP 6.0 is on your menu.
2. Use the arrow keys to highlight the menu item for WordPerfect 6.0
3. Press <Enter>.
How to Exit WordPerfect 6.0
With a Mouse
These instructions assume your work is saved.
1. Click on the FILE menu
2. Click on the EXIT WP item
3. Click on the button marked EXIT
How to Exit WordPerfect 6.0
With the Keyboard
These instructions assume your work is saved.
1. Press <F7>
2. Press the letter-N
3. Press the letter-Y
How to Create a Document
With a Mouse or the Keyboard
Just start typing. The word processor has word wrap (when you come to the end of the line, you won't hear a beep like on a typewriter. The words automatically wrap to the next line on a word processor). As such, continue typing without regard to the edge of the paper. Do not press <Enter> at the end of each line. The only two times you will press <Enter> is at the end of a paragraph and at the end of a stand-alone line such as a title or heading.
How to Edit a Document
With a Mouse
Click where you want to make corrections. If you type new characters, those characters will insert between other existing characters. You can use the backspace to back up and erase characters.
How to Edit a Document
With the Keyboard
Use your arrow keys to move the marker (cursor) where you want to make corrections. If you type new characters, those characters will insert between other existing characters. You can use the backspace to back up and erase characters.
How to Save a Document
With a Mouse
1. Click on the FILE menu
2. Click on the SAVE AS menu item
3. Give your document a filename
4. Press <Enter>
How to Save a Document
With the Keyboard
1. Press F10
2. Give your document a filename
3. Press <Enter>
How to Open a Document
With a Mouse
1. Click on the FILE menu
2. Click on the OPEN menu item
3. Click on the FILE MANAGER button
4. Click on the OK button
5. Locate the file you want to open
6. Double-click on the filename
How to Open a Document
With the Keyboard
1. Press F5
2. Press <Enter>
3. Use your arrow keys to highlight
the filename you want to open
4. Press <Enter>
How to Print a Document
With a Mouse
1. Click on the FILE menu
2. Click on the PRINT/FAX menu item
3. Check to be sure the Current Printer
lists your desired printer. If it doesn't,
click the SELECT button to select one.
4. Click on the PRINT button
How to Print a Document
With the Keyboard
1. Press SHIFT-F7
2. Check to be sure the Current Printer
lists your desired printer. If it doesn't,
press the letter-S to SELECT a printer.
3. Press <Enter> (or press the letter-R
if you had to SELECT a printer).
